Video: Southampton manager Nigel Adkins looking forward to Arsenal challenge
12:09pm Friday 14th September 2012 in Saints News
Nigel Adkins
Nigel Adkins is relishing the prospect of facing Arsenal tomorrow at the Emirates Stadium.
The Saints' boss gave a press conference yesterday and you can see what he had to say about his side's build-up to the fixture.
